Создание классного журнала в Excel начинается с правильной настройки ячеек для ввода данных и автоматизации расчетов посещаемости. Табличный редактор позволяет превратить скучный список фамилий в интерактивный инструмент, который сам считает пропуски, опоздания и средний балл успеваемости. Чтобы документ стал действительно функциональным, необходимо заранее продумать структуру листов и логику взаимодействия между ними, избегая ручного ввода повторяющейся информации.
Многие пользователи совершают ошибку, начиная заполнение с середины файла или игнорируя форматирование ячеек, что впоследствии приводит к сбоям в формулах. Критически важно сразу зарезервировать место под шапку с названиями месяцев и столбцы для итоговых вычислений. Грамотно созданный шаблон сэкономит часы работы в течение учебного года или отчетного периода.
Планирование структуры и подготовка рабочего листа
Прежде чем вводить первую фамилию, необходимо определить масштаб документа. Классный журнал обычно требует вертикального списка учащихся и горизонтальной шкалы дат. Стандартная ориентация страницы Альбомная здесь подходит лучше всего, так как позволяет разместить до 31 дня месяца без потери читаемости. Если вы планируете вести учет за семестр, целесообразно разбить файл на несколько вкладок:"Список","Посещаемость","Оценки" и"Итоги".
Фиксация областей просмотра — ключевой момент для удобной навигации. Когда список студентов превышает 20 человек, прокрутка вниз скрывает шапку с датами. Используйте команду Вид -> Закрепить области -> Закрепить верхнюю строку или выделите нужную ячейку и выберите Закрепить области для фиксации одновременно строк и столбцов. Это обеспечит постоянную видимость заголовков при прокрутке.
- 📊 Определите точное количество строк для списка группы или класса, оставив запас в 5-10 строк.
- 📅 Создайте автоматический календарь в верхней строке, используя функцию
ДАТАдля быстрого заполнения дней. - 🎨 Разделите визуально блоки с датами и блоками оценок с помощью границ и заливки фона.
- 🔒 Скройте вспомогательные столбцы с расчетными формулами, чтобы не загромождать интерфейс.
⚠️ Внимание: Не объединяйте ячейки (Объединить и поместить в центр) в диапазонах, где планируется сортировка или фильтрация данных. Это часто приводит к ошибкам при обработке массивов.
Автоматизация ввода дат и имен студентов
Ручной ввод дат — это пустая трата времени, которую легко исключить с помощью простых формул. В ячейку B1 введите первую дату периода, например, 01.09.2026. В соседнюю ячейку C1 введите формулу =B1+1 и протяните её вправо до конца месяца. Чтобы даты отображались только в виде дня недели или числа, измените формат ячеек через контекстное меню, выбрав пользовательский формат дд или дддд.
Для списка студентов также можно применить автоматизацию, если данные хранятся в отдельном реестре. Использование функции ВПР или XLOOKUP позволит подтягивать полные ФИО по номеру зачетки или ID сотрудника. Однако для небольших групп эффективнее просто ввести данные один раз и закрепить результат. Важно использовать текстовый формат для ячеек с именами, чтобы Excel не пытался интерпретировать фамилии вроде"Март" или"Апрель" как даты.
При работе с большими массивами имен полезно применять проверку данных. Это предотвратит опечатки при ручном вводе или изменении списков. Выделите столбец с фамилиями, перейдите в Данные -> Проверка данных и задайте список допустимых значений или ссылку на справочник.
- 🗓️ Используйте формулу
=ДАТА(ГОД(СЕГОДНЯ);МЕСЯЦ(СЕГОДНЯ);1)для автоматического старта с первого числа текущего месяца. - 🔄 Применяйте маркер заполнения для быстрого копирования формул дат на весь год.
- 🛡️ Защищайте лист от изменений в ячейках с формулами, оставляя открытыми только поля для ввода.
Настройка системы оценок и посещаемости
Центральная часть журнала — это матрица оценок и посещаемости. Для эффективного учета необходимо использовать условное форматирование. Оно позволяет мгновенно визуализировать проблемы: например, окрашивать ячейку с буквой"Н" (не был) в красный цвет, а"О" (опоздал) в желтый. Это превращает сухие данные в наглядную тепловую карту успеваемости.
Создайте легенду для условного форматирования. Перейдите в Главная -> Условное форматирование -> Создать правило -> Использовать формулу для определения форматируемых ячеек. Для маркировки пропусков введите формулу =E5="Н" (где E5 — первая ячейка диапазона) и задайте красный фон. Повторите процедуру для других статусов. Такой подход делает анализ данных мгновенным и не требует вчитывания в текст.
Для ввода оценок удобно использовать выпадающие списки. Выделите диапазон ячеек для оценок, выберите Проверка данных и в типе данных укажите Список. В поле источник введите: 2, 3, 4, 5, н, б. Теперь вы сможете быстро ставить оценки, выбирая их из списка, что минимизирует ошибки ввода.
| Тип данных | Формат ячейки | Пример значения | Цвет индикации |
|---|---|---|---|
| Присутствие | Текстовый | + | Зеленый |
| Пропуск | Текстовый | Н | Красный |
| Оценка | Числовой/Текст | 5 | Синий |
| Болезнь | Текстовый | Б | Оранжевый |
⚠️ Внимание: При использовании текстовых обозначений пропусков ("Н","Б") убедитесь, что они не мешают математическим расчетам среднего балла. Используйте функции типа СЧЁТЕСЛИ для игнорирования текстовых значений.
Расчет статистики: формулы для автоматизации
Главное преимущество Excel перед бумажным журналом — автоматический расчет статистики. Для подсчета количества пропусков используйте функцию СЧЁТЕСЛИ. Формула =СЧЁТЕСЛИ(C5:AG5;"Н") просуммирует все ячейки в строке студента, содержащие символ"Н". Это позволяет в реальном времени видеть динамику посещаемости без пересчета вручную.
Расчет среднего балла требует более аккуратного подхода, так как текстовые значения могут вызвать ошибку #ЗНАЧ!. Используйте функцию СРЗНАЧ только для числовых диапазонов. Если в ячейках смешаны оценки и пропуски, лучше применять массивы или вспомогательные строки, где текст конвертируется в ноль или игнорируется. Логические функции IF (ЕСЛИ) помогут создать автоматические сообщения, например,"Допущен" или"Не допущен", в зависимости от порога посещаемости.
Секретная формула для среднего балла
Используйте =СРЗНАЧ(ЕСЛИОШИБКА(ЧИСЛОЗНАЧ(C5:AG5);"" )) для игнорирования текстовых ячеек при расчете. Вводите как формулу массива.
Для анализа динамики успеваемости можно добавить столбец"Тренд". С помощью простых логических операторов сравнивайте средний балл за текущий месяц с предыдущим. Если разница положительная, ячейка может подсвечиваться зеленым, сигнализируя об улучшении показателей группы.
- 🧮 Используйте
СЧЁТЕСЛИМНдля подсчета пропусков по нескольким критериям (например, пропуски в январе). - 📉 Применяйте
МИНиМАКСдля выявления лучших и худших показателей в классе. - ⚖️ Сравнивайте текущую посещаемость с нормативами через функцию
ЕСЛИ.
☑️ Проверка формул
Визуальное оформление и печать документа
Классный журнал в Excel должен не только функционально работать, но и презентабельно выглядеть при печати или экспорте в PDF. Для этого используйте Стили ячеек. Создайте единый стиль для заголовков, стиль для дат и стиль для данных. Это обеспечит (консистентность) оформления во всем документе. Избегайте ярких,"кричащих" цветов, отдавая предпочтение пастельным тонам и четким границам.
Настройка области печати — критический этап. Перейдите в Разметка страницы -> Область печати -> Задать. Убедитесь, что все столбцы с оценками попадают на листы формата А4. Если таблица слишком широкая, используйте масштабирование: Вписать все столбцы на одну страницу по ширине, но оставьте высоту автоматической, чтобы не сжимать текст до нечитаемого размера.
Добавьте колонтитулы для нумерации страниц и указания периода. В нижнем колонтитуле полезно разместить формулу ="Страница"&СТР.&" из"&СТРСТ, что автоматически обновит нумерацию при изменении объема данных. Это делает документ профессиональным и готовым к архивации.
⚠️ Внимание: Перед печатью всегда используйте Предварительный просмотр. Часто бывает, что один лишний столбец сдвигает всю таблицу на вторую страницу, расходуя бумагу впустую.
Защита данных и совместная работа
Финальный этап создания классного журнала — обеспечение безопасности данных. Если файлом пользуются несколько преподавателей или он доступен студентам для просмотра, необходимо ограничить права доступа. Используйте функцию Рецензирование -> Защитить лист. В открывшемся окне можно снять галочки с действий, которые запрещены (например,"Форматирование ячеек" или"Удаление столбцов"), оставив доступными только"Выделение заблокированных ячеек".
Для совместной работы в облаке (OneDrive или SharePoint) настройте диапазоны с изменяемыми ячейками. Выделите ячейки для ввода оценок, нажмите Разрешить изменения диапазонов и задайте пароль или пользователей, которые могут редактировать эту зону. Остальная часть таблицы, включая формулы и списки, останется недоступной для правки.
Регулярно создавайте резервные копии файла. Excel обладает функцией автосохранения, но человеческий фактор или сбой системы могут привести к потере данных за целый семестр. Сохраняйте версии файла с указанием даты, например, Журнал_Группа101_2026_Октябрь_v2.xlsx.
- 🔐 Установите пароль на изменение структуры книги, чтобы никто не добавил лишних листов.
- 💾 Настройте автосохранение каждые 5 минут в параметрах Excel.
- 👥 Используйте историю версий в облачном хранилище для отката изменений.
Часто задаваемые вопросы (FAQ)
Как сделать так, чтобы выходные дни в журнале автоматически окрашивались в серый цвет?
Используйте условное форматирование с формулой, проверяющей день недели. Например: =ДЕНЬНЕД(B$1;2)>5. Эта формула проверит дату в первой строке и, если это суббота (6) или воскресенье (7), применит серый цвет ко всему столбцу.
Можно ли автоматически переносить оценки из одного журнала в другой (например, помесячно)?
Да, это можно сделать с помощью формулы ссылки на другой лист или файл. Используйте конструкцию ='[Сентябрь.xlsx]Лист1'!C5. Однако для стабильной работы лучше хранить все данные в одном файле на разных вкладках, чтобы избежать ошибок при перемещении файлов.
Как скрыть нули в ячейках, где еще не выставлены оценки?
Зайдите в Файл -> Параметры -> Дополнительно и снимите галочку"Показывать нули в ячейках, которые содержат нулевые значения". Либо используйте пользовательский формат ячеек: 0;-0;;@, где третий раздел скрывает нули.
Что делать, если формула СЧЁТЕСЛИ не считает букву"Н"?
Проверьте, не стоит ли в ячейке пробел после буквы (например,"Н"). Также убедитесь, что регистр букв совпадает, если вы не используете шаблоны. Функция СЧЁТЕСЛИ нечувствительна к регистру, но чувствительна к лишним символам. Используйте функцию ДЛСТР для проверки длины содержимого ячейки.